CNC Insulation Material
CNC Insulation Material refers to a material commonly used in CNC machining for electrical insulation and thermal insulation. This kind of material usually has high resistivity, high temperature resistance, chemical corrosion resistance, high mechanical strength characteristics, suitable for electronic, mechanical, electrical equipment, aerospace and other fields.

Feature
CNC Insulation Material is mainly composed of high polymer, inorganic filler, glass fiber, resin, etc., to provide good electrical insulation, high temperature resistance, mechanical strength and other characteristics.
Key Data
Density | Melting Point | Thermal Conductivity | Electrical Conductivity | Coefficient of Expansion |
---|---|---|---|---|
0.8-1.5 g/cm³ | 200-400°C | 0.1-0.3 W/m·K | Insulator | 30-100 µm/m·K |

Advantages
Excellent insulation performance,High temperature resistance,High mechanical strength,Light weight,CNC machining is good
Disadvantages
Some materials are easy to break under severe impact, some materials can not be used in high temperature environment, and the material cost is high.
